    All of the signatures are as follows: Jeff Ballard, Jose Bautista, John Hart, Rene Gonzales, Pete Stanicek & Dave Schmidt. As far as I can tell, it appears to be a ball signed by the 1988 Orioles during their annual exhibition game played at their AAA affiliate Rochester that year. The value would be minimal ($15-25 or so).
